Penn State Football Long Snapper Tyler Duzansky Named To Patrick Mannelly Award Watch List

Penn State football long snapper Tyler Duzansky has been named to the watch list for the Patrick Mannelly Award, which is given annually to the nation’s best long snapper in college football.

Duzansky first took over the role of Penn State’s top long snapper in 2023 and started all 13 games. He recorded six tackles, the most by any long-snapper in the country, and helped Penn State’s punt unit rank second in the Big Ten and sixth in the country in net punting.

Duzansky took over the long snapping role for Chris Stoll, who won the Patrick Mannelly Award in 2022. Stoll is now with the Seattle Seahawks.
